首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

多路图片上传到MySQL数据库

是指将多张图片同时上传到MySQL数据库中存储的操作。这种方式可以方便地将多个图片文件保存在数据库中,并且可以通过数据库进行管理和检索。

在实现多路图片上传到MySQL数据库的过程中,可以采用以下步骤:

  1. 前端开发:使用前端技术实现多文件选择和上传功能。可以使用HTML的<input type="file" multiple>元素来实现多文件选择,通过JavaScript监听文件选择事件,并将选择的文件通过AJAX请求发送到后端。
  2. 后端开发:使用后端编程语言和框架处理前端发送的文件数据。根据具体的后端语言和框架,可以使用相应的库或模块来处理文件上传操作。一般情况下,需要将文件保存到服务器的临时目录中。
  3. 数据库操作:将上传的图片文件保存到MySQL数据库中。可以使用数据库的BLOB(Binary Large Object)类型来存储图片数据。BLOB类型可以存储二进制数据,适合保存图片等多媒体文件。通过执行SQL语句,将图片数据插入到数据库表中的相应字段。
  4. 数据库管理和检索:通过数据库操作,可以对上传的图片进行管理和检索。可以使用SQL语句进行查询、更新、删除等操作,根据需要进行图片的增删改查。

优势:

  • 数据库存储:将图片保存在数据库中,可以方便地进行管理和检索,避免了文件系统中的文件路径管理问题。
  • 数据一致性:数据库的事务机制可以确保数据的一致性,避免了文件和数据库数据不一致的问题。
  • 数据备份和恢复:数据库的备份和恢复机制可以方便地进行数据的备份和恢复,保证数据的安全性。

应用场景:

  • 图片管理系统:对于需要管理大量图片的应用,如相册、电子商务网站等,可以使用多路图片上传到数据库的方式进行图片管理。
  • 数据库集成应用:对于已经使用MySQL数据库的应用,可以将图片数据与其他数据一起存储在数据库中,方便管理和维护。

推荐的腾讯云相关产品和产品介绍链接地址:

  • 腾讯云对象存储(COS):提供了高可用、高可靠、低成本的云端存储服务,适合存储大量的图片和其他文件。链接地址:https://cloud.tencent.com/product/cos

需要注意的是,以上答案仅供参考,具体实现方式和推荐的产品可以根据实际需求和技术选型进行选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Duplicator使用教程-备份导入WordPress网站完整数据

在本地搭建wordpress测试网站,测试完以后想把网站的数据完整的导入到主机上。一般我们会分别把网站程序和数据库文件备份然后再导入,但是这样做遇到一些问题,比如网站中的链接更换、数据库的兼容等等。   给大家介绍一个更有效的办法,使用Duplicator插件来把WordPress在本地的数据全部导入到主机上。   这种方法比较简单,建议初学者使用。我们将使用WordPress迁移插件将WordPress从localhost移至服务器。 步骤1.安装和设置复制器插件   首先,您需要做的是在本地站点上安装并激活Duplicator插件。有关详细信息,参考安装WordPress插件的三种方法。   激活后,您需要进入Duplicator,软件包页面,然后单击“新建”按钮。

02
领券